There were no other complications such as DVT, wound infection or non union. Limb shortening (1 to 2 cm) resulted from the collapse of the comminuted fragments in six cases. There was mild external rotation deformity of 10° in four cases. Patients in those cases complained of stiffness and pain above the knee due to painful bursa formation. Ender nails in five cases of advanced osteoporosis migrated distally though there weren’t any case of penetration into the knee joint as the entry point was from the adductor tubercle. There were no cases of the compression screw backing out or the nail cutting out proximally. The average time taken for fracture union was 10 weeks (range 6 to 16 weeks). The average surgery time was 35 minutes (range 25 to 45 minutes). The average blood loss during the surgery was 20 cc (range 15 to 40 cc). The mean age of the patients was 80 years (range 70-105 years) 27 were males and 49 were females. The presence of co-morbidities like diabetes mellitus (n=33), hypertension (n=29), COPD (n=11), ischemic heart disease (n=8), CVA (n=2) and history of previous coronary artery bypass surgery (n=1) were also included. We included elderly patients of age more than 70 years having sustained a closed fracture without any pressure sores. There were 49 stable and 27 unstable intertrochanteric fractures (as per Evan’s classification). This prospective study includes 76 intertrochanteric fractures without subtrochanteric extension in high risk elderly cases presented between Jan 2004 and Dec 2007.

The French suits have two sets of names in German - one derived from the French suit names and one purely German set. In the north and west of Germany, German suited cards are practically unknown, and games are played with French suited cards, which come in packs of 32 cards, 24 cards or 52 cards plus jokers. Each region has its own distinctive pattern, variously available in 32, 36, 24 and 48 card forms (the 48 card pack being a doubled 24 card pack). German suited cards with suits of acorns ( Eichel), leaves ( Gras or Grün), hearts ( Herz or Rot) and bells ( Schellen) are in general use in the south and south-east (Bayern, Sachsen, Thüringen, parts of Baden-Württemberg). Bourbonīourbon is a specific type of whiskey that’s made from at least 51% corn and aged in new charred oak barrels.Īnd that hardly scratches the surface of the requirements for a whiskey to be considered “bourbon”… So, basically, the word “whiskey” is a broad label for any spirit made from a grain and aged in a wooden barrel for any amount of time. There are tons of different types of whiskey, including: In order to legally be called “whiskey,” it must be made from a grain product– typically barley, corn, rye, or wheat–and aged in wood barrels. In the most basic terms, whiskey is a distilled alcoholic beverage made from fermented grain mash. The simple difference between bourbon and whiskey is that bourbon is a type of whiskey that’s made from at least 51% corn and aged in new charred oak barrels, while whiskey can be made from any grain and aged in any type of wood barrel.īut there’s a lot more to it, so let’s dive into the specifics.
